What Is a Leather Moto Jacket?
Initially designed for motorcyclists, the leather moto jacket is built to withstand harsh conditions. It combines a bold, edgy style with genuine, built-in functionality. Picture thick leather, bold zippers, wide lapels, and a close fit that hugs the body just right.
Over the years, it went from biker gear to a fashion staple. Everyone—from celebrities to style-savvy teens—has rocked one. And why not? It works with jeans, dresses, boots, and almost everything else in your closet.
The Best Setup for a Leather Moto Jacket
Getting the correct setup? Oh, it matters. You don’t want to look stiff or outdated. So here’s what to look for:
1. Fit
Snug but not tight. You need to have a full, comfortable range of motion in your arms. The sleeves should hit just at your wrists.
2. Material
Opt for genuine leather—either cowhide for its durability or lambskin for its softness. If you’re vegan or budget-conscious, faux leather can still deliver the look.
3. Lining
A good lining provides comfort and helps the jacket last longer. Some come with removable linings, perfect for changing seasons.
4. Zippers and Hardware
Quality zippers don’t just look cool—they hold the jacket together. Silver, brass, or blacked-out hardware adds to the vibe.
5. Collar Style
Traditional moto jackets have wide, notched lapels that snap down. However, some styles feature stand collars for a sleeker appearance.
6. Pockets
Function meets fashion here. Inside pockets are great for storing valuables, while outside ones add a touch of detail.
7. Waist Design
Some come belted. Others have elastic or adjustable snaps. Choose what flatters your body type.

Valuable Tips for Leather Moto Jacket Lovers
Don’t just wear it—own it. These quick tips will keep your jacket looking and feeling great:
- Break It In: New leather can feel stiff. Wear it often to mold it to your body.
- Avoid the Rain: Leather and water? Not best friends. If it gets wet, blot dry and hang it up—don’t blast it with heat.
- Store It Right: Hang it on a padded hanger to maintain its shape. Avoid plastic covers.
- Clean With Care: Use leather conditioner every few months. Clean as needed using a soft, damp cloth.
- Layer Smartly: It’s perfect for layering over a hoodie or under a scarf. Just don’t bulk it up too much.
FAQs About Leather Moto Jackets
Q: Can you wear a leather moto jacket in summer?
A: Yep! Choose a lightweight leather or unlined version. Wear it at night or on cooler days.
Q: How do I clean a leather moto jacket at home?
A: Gently wipe it with a damp cloth. Use leather conditioner once every few months. Avoid harsh soaps.
Q: Are leather moto jackets still in style?
A: Absolutely. They’re timeless. Fashion changes, but a leather moto jacket is always cool.
Q: Should a leather moto jacket be tight at first?
A: Slightly snug, yes. Leather loosens up with wear and molds to your shape.
Q: How long do leather moto jackets last?
A: With good care, a genuine leather jacket can last 10–20 years, sometimes longer.
